Data usage per smartphone in India to grow 5-fold by 2023: Report

The monthly data consumption on every smartphone in India is estimated to grow nearly five times from 3.9 GB in 2017 to 18 GB by 2023, Swedish telecom gear maker Ericsson said in its mobility report today.

4G contributed 60% of incremental data traffic in 2016: Survey

High-speed mobile broadband technology 4G drove data traffic across India in 2016, making up 60 percent of incremental data volumes, according to a Nokia study.

Indians spend 47% of time on apps like WhatsApp, Skype: Report

Smartphone users in India spend 47 percent of their time on communication applications such as WhatsApp, We Chat, Hike and Skype which are key driver of mobile broadband usage, says a report.

India to have 2nd largest online user-base after China by 2016

According to the US-based firm, India's online population will touch 283.8 million by 2016, leaving behind the US at 264.9 million in the same period.
